Explorando o Áudio 3D Interativo na Web: Como Criar Experiências Imersivas
Como Criar Experiências de Áudio 3D Interativas no Navegador
Você já imaginou ouvir um som se movendo ao seu redor como se estivesse dentro de uma sala? O que antes parecia impossível no navegador agora é realidade graças ao Web Audio API.
Como Funciona o Áudio Espacial
Diferente do áudio tradicional, que soa igual em qualquer lugar, o áudio espacial trata o som como um objeto dentro de um espaço virtual. Isso significa que você pode posicionar uma fonte sonora em qualquer ponto do espaço 3D e ouvir as mudanças conforme ela se aproxima ou se afasta.
Imagine uma caixa de música girando: conforme as notas vão passando de um lado para o outro, o volume, o tom e a direção mudam naturalmente. Essa sensação de profundidade e direção não é possível com som estéreo comum.
Os Componentes Principais
Para construir uma experiência de áudio 3D, alguns elementos precisam trabalhar juntos:
Audio Nodes: São os blocos básicos que processam o som. Em uma simulação de caixa de música, por exemplo, pode ser necessário usar vários nós, cada um responsável por uma nota diferente com frequência e tempo próprios.
Panner Nodes: Esses nós são responsáveis por posicionar o som no espaço 3D. Você define onde está a fonte sonora e onde está o ouvinte, e o sistema cuida de cálculos como volume, fase e mudanças de frequência para simular a realidade.
Posição do Ouvinte: O Web Audio API também inclui um objeto que representa sua posição no espaço. Conforme você se move, seja com o mouse, giroscópio ou controles de VR, essa posição muda e afeca o som percebido.
Integrando Visual e Áudio
Para criar uma experiência convincente, é preciso sincronizar o vis